McLay, Laurie L.; France, Karyn G.; Blampied, Neville M.; Hunter, Jolene E.; van Deurs, Jenna R.; Woodford, Emma C.; Gibbs, Rosina; Lang, Russell – Journal of Autism and Developmental Disorders, 2022
This study follows McLay et al., "Journal of Autism and Developmental Disorders," (2020) to investigate whether the function-based behavioral sleep interventions received by 41 children and adolescents with autism spectrum disorder (ASD) produced collateral improvements in ASD severity, internalizing and externalizing symptoms and parent…

Dillenburger, Karola; Keenan, Mickey; Doherty, Alvin; Byrne, Tony; Gallagher, Stephen – British Journal of Special Education, 2010
The number of children diagnosed with an autistic spectrum disorder (ASD) is rising and is now thought to be as high as 1:100. While the debate about best treatment continues, the effects of having a child diagnosed with ASD on family life remain relatively unexplored. Schwichtenberg, A.; Poehlmann, J. – Journal of Intellectual Disability Research, 2007
Background: Interventions based on applied behaviour analysis (ABA) are commonly recommended for children with an autism spectrum disorder (ASD); however, few studies address how this intervention model impacts families.
